Features
Environmentally friendly, Nylon material
Printing smoothly, odorless, matte finish.
High Strength, High Rigidity, Good Toughness, Wear-Resisting, fitting to 3D print industrial parts.
Compared with Nylon, it has a lower shrink rate and distortion, high accuracy without a warped edge.
Good flame resistance, Flame-retardant level: UL94-V2.

ePA Technical Specifications
Extruder Temperature | 250 - 290°C (Recommended 265°C) |
Bed Temperature | 70 - 90°C |
Printing Speed | 40 - 100 mm/s |
Fan Speed | 0% |
Heated Bed | Required |
Recommended Build Surfaces | Solid Glue, PEI |
Print Recommendation | Drying at 70℃ / >12h |
Density | 1.12 g/cm³ |
Heat Distortion Temperature | 50°C (0.45MPa) |
Melt Flow Index | 12.3 g/10min (230°C/2.16kg) |
Tensile Strength | 52.45 MPa |
Elongation at Break | 175.32% |
Flexural Strength | 58 MPa |
Flexural Modulus | 1370 MPa |
IZOD Impact Strength | 18.4 kJ/m² |
